  • Craters are depressions typically found on the surface of planets, moons, and other celestial bodies, formed by the impact of meteorites or volcanic activity. They vary greatly in size, from small indentations to massive basins. Impact craters are among the most common geological features in the solar system, offering valuable insights into the history and evolution of planetary surfaces. Volcanic craters, on the other hand, are created by the collapse of a volcanic vent after an eruption. These natural formations have fascinated scientists and artists alike, often serving as inspiration for digital and AI-generated art.
